CI note: log sampling on the Pondwire notifier

New folks — the Pondwire notifier emits roughly 40k log lines per minute, which used to drown CI artifact storage and make test failures impossible to read. We now sample its INFO logs at 1% in pipeline runs; WARN and above always pass through. If a flaky test needs full logs, set the sampling override variable in the job config and re-run — don't change the default. Full-fidelity runs are archived for three days, keyed by the trace token below.

pipeline stamp: htk4_66df

## v3.2.0 — Changed defaults: idempotency keys on payment retries

The Tollgrove retry worker now generates idempotency keys automatically instead of requiring callers to supply them. New team members should note why: duplicate captures during the Fennimore outage traced back to callers omitting keys on manual retries. Keys now derive from the charge intent plus attempt window, and the window length is configurable. The defaults shipping with this release are set to the following values.

service settings:
druwyn:
  log_level: debug
  metrics_host: metrics.druwyn.tolvaqlabs.internal
  pool_size: 32

**Q: The new Quillport password reset flow is throwing "token mint failed" — what do I do?**

A: This usually means the reset-token signing service lost its keyring after a redeploy. First, restart the token minter and retry a reset yourself. If it still fails, you'll need to re-seed the keyring from the recovery bundle. The bundle is encrypted, so grab the on-call vault entry and unseal it. To unseal, enter the recovery passphrase exactly as written below.

strongbox words: druath-quenael

## Support

The Quillmark uploader auto-detects encoding for uploaded text files (UTF-8, UTF-16, Latin-1, Shift-JIS). Detection failures fall back to UTF-8 with replacement characters and log a warning tagged `enc-detect`. Before each release, run the Bramblehurst fixture suite to confirm detection accuracy stays above 99%. Known gap: mixed-encoding files are not supported. Report regressions with a sample file attached to the detection maintainers.

billing contact of tahog-tafog = istox@qirvanlabs.corp